A post-emergence herbicide for use on managed amenity turf, including lawns, and amenity grassland for the control of daisy, dandelion, clover, buttercup, ribwort plantain and other broad-leaved weeds.Polax provides outstanding control of broad-leaved weeds including slender speedwell, white clover and creeping buttercup.

Application notes and guidance:

Apply to newly sown turf at or beyond the two leaf growth stage
Do not spray Polax three days before or after mowing
After treating grass with Polax the grass cuttings/clippings can only safely be re-used after the third cut
When re-seeding turf, the last application of Polax must be made at least 4 weeks before re-seeding takes place
Do not apply if turf, lawn or grass is under stress through drought or water logged
Do not apply during periods of prolonged cold or extreme dry weather, if night temperatures are low, or if ground frost is forecast
Best results are achieved when weeds are actively growing, and the soil is moist
Observe weed growth before application, as after prolonged inclement growing conditions weeds may be slow to start active growth
Take all possible precautions to avoid spray drift on to non-target plants including trees, shrubs and flower borders
